Summit Upright Pharmacy Vaccine Refrigerator Description:
Accucold’s Pharma-Vac Performance Series are upright all-refrigerators designed and purpose-built for pharmacy, medication, and vaccine applications to support meeting CDC/VFC guidelines, with a powder-coated silver ion handle that helps prevent germ spread.
The Summit ARS12PV Upright Pharmacy Vaccine Refrigerator is a 12 cu.ft. all-refrigerator with an adjustable control range from +2 to +8ºC. The microprocessor temperature controller is externally located to minimize door openings, helping to protect stored contents from ambient temperature. The buffered temperature probe is encased in a glycol-filled bottle to better simulate temperature of the stored product, with an additional sensor that reads air temperature to ensure superior temperature control. The current and min/max temperature display is viewable in Celsius or Fahrenheit to the nearest tenth of a degree. The audible and visual temperature alarm sounds if the unit’s interior goes out of range. Additional alarms include a power failure alert, door open alarm, and sensor failure alarm. This unit is equipped with remote alarm contacts in the rear and a 1/2″ probe port on the right side to accept additional monitoring devices. A hospital grade cord with ‘green dot’ plug is also included for added safety in high traffic areas.
Inside, the Summit ARS12PV Upright Pharmacy Vaccine Refrigerator utilizes adjustable cycle defrost operation to avoid temperature spikes. Optimized forced air cooling with one internal fan ensures excellent temperature stability and uniformity with rapid recovery after door openings. The adjustable plastic-coated wire shelves can be positioned at 1/2″ increments to accommodate virtually any sized item. We include seven shelves, more than competitor products providing to maximize interior shelving storage area. This unit includes LED internal lighting with an on/off rocker switch. The interior is constructed from white powder coated metal to ensure added durability and better temperature retention.

NOTE: Accucold refrigerators are purpose-built to the support meeting the current CDC (Centers for Disease Control) guidelines for the storage of vaccines. At this time, Accucold refrigerators have not been evaluated to the new NSF 456 standard. As referenced in the current Vaccine Storage and Handling Toolkit, these units incorporate microprocessor controls and forced air circulation for stable operation between 2 and 8ºC. For additional temperature assurance, the CDC recommends a calibrated digital data logger (DDL), which can be added with the factory-installed option DL2B or addition of the DL2BKit accessory.

Application FAQ
How do I install and set up the ARS12PV?
1. Place the unit upright on a firm, level indoor surface in a climate-controlled area; allow sufficient clearance behind and above for ventilation and ~118 cm linear clearance for door opening.
2. Connect to a dedicated grounded outlet matching your region’s voltage (115 V AC / 60 Hz US version or appropriate export variant for Australia).
3. Power on the unit, set the digital controller to between +2 °C and +8 °C, and allow 4–6 hours for internal temperatures to stabilize before loading vaccines or medications.
What best practices should I follow when using this refrigerator?
• Distribute stored contents evenly on the adjustable wire shelves with spacing for airflow; avoid over-packing to maintain uniform temperature.
• Label stored items (batch number, date/time) and implement first-in/first-out (FIFO) rotation where applicable.
• Minimize door-opening duration; rely on the external controller/display and monitoring port instead of frequent door access.
• Regularly inspect door gasket/seal, handle/lock mechanism and ensure the unit remains level and clean inside.
What should I do if a temperature excursion or power interruption occurs?
If internal temperature rises above or falls below the +2 °C to +8 °C target range or a power interruption occurs:
• Record the event: date/time, observed temperature, and impacted contents.
• Transfer critical materials to validated backup storage until stability is restored.
• Investigate and correct root cause (e.g., door left open, ambient heat, sensor/power fault).
• Once temperature returns to target range, validate stored items’ integrity before resuming normal use.
What maintenance and verification routines are recommended?
• Monthly: Check door gasket/seal, hinges and lock/handle operation; ensure unit remains level.
• Quarterly: Clean interior and exterior surfaces; verify ventilation/exhaust pathways; test alarms and monitoring functions.
• Periodically: Review and export internal min/max temperature logs (if applicable), confirm calibration certificate validity, and maintain documented service/maintenance records for compliance.
